Really tasty yellow curry with nice chunky pieces of vegetables. However, the pineapple fried rice and pad kee mao were a bit stingy on meat (about 5 pieces) and vegetables. This is in contrast to most other Thai joints which pack in the crisp, vibrant veg and that's something I love about Thai food. Good frying skill on the rice - all grains loose and separate, decent char. However, pad kee mao should be spicy and this one didn't have even a hint of heat to it unfortunately, and no basil flavour.

Awesome Pad Siew!. It's rare that you find Pad Siew with good Wok "Hei" (Good char from high heat). This shop has consistently good Pad Siew. I also enjoy the Choo Chee. The fish and prawn version in particular. Service here is always quick and good. This place is cheap and cheerful. I visit here more than I should!
